How they compare

French Polynesia currently reports 94.4 against 85.34 in Vanuatu, a difference of 9.06.

That makes French Polynesia's figure about 1.1 times Vanuatu's.

Across all 23 years both countries report, French Polynesia has been ahead every year.

French Polynesia ranks 180th and Vanuatu ranks 182nd of 188 countries.

French Polynesia has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ade French Polynesia Vanuatu Difference Ahead
2000s 87.27 59.38 27.89 French Polynesia
2010s 92.24 65.6 26.64 French Polynesia
2020s 93.26 76.95 16.31 French Polynesia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Imputed observations are not based on national data, are subject to high uncertainty and should not be used for country comparisons or rankings. This series is based on the 13th ICLS definitions. This indicator refers to total weekly hours actually worked for employed persons in their main job divided by 40 or 48.
